Most of us face choices between hiding much of our true selves to keep the peace, or speaking out in ways that produce conflict. Typically, neither strategy brings us the life we are yearning for. Nonviolent Communication (NVC) is a remarkable approach to communication, and to life, which can free us to experience authenticity and peace, as well as richly satisfying interpersonal connections.
